Why was Boots the Chemist called Boots?
Boots was established in 1849, by John Boot. After his father’s death in 1860, Jesse Boot, aged 10, helped his mother run the family’s herbal medicine shop in Nottingham, which was incorporated as Boot and Co.
How many Boots pharmacies are there in the UK?
Boots is a leading health and beauty retailer in the UK and is part of the Walgreens Boots Alliance’s retail pharmacy international division. As of August 2021, the retail company had 2,276 stores located in the UK.
Is Boots owned by Walmart?
Now Boots the chemist is the latest home-grown brand to be sold off to an American firm – in a deal worth nearly £6billion. US giant Walgreens already owns a 45 per cent stake in the British chain, which it acquired for £4billion in 2012. It is now set to buy the remaining 55 per cent to become the sole owner.

What did Boots sell 1849?
herbal and botanical medicines
After John Boot’s health broke down, he opened a small shop in 1849 in Goosegate, Nottingham, selling his own herbal and botanical medicines.

Who owns Boots in the UK?
In 2012, Walgreens acquired a 45pc stake in Alliance Boots, completing its buyout of the business two years later. Mr Pessina and his partner, Ornella Barra, the group’s chief operating officer for its international businesses, have been mainstays with the company since the original Boots merger.
Are Walgreens and Boots the same?
Walgreens Boots Alliance, Inc. is an Anglo-Swiss-American holding company headquartered in Deerfield, Illinois that owns the retail pharmacy chains Walgreens and Boots, as well as several pharmaceutical manufacturing and distribution companies.

Are there any dispensing errors at Boots pharmacy?
Boots had told the BBC documentary makers that there had been no further patient deaths associated with dispensing errors since 2015. However, in July 2018, it was reported that an error had occurred in 2016 in which two lots of the same medicines were dispensed and supplied to the same patient, Richard Lee, who subsequently died.
What is the history of the Boots Drug Company?
Boots was established in 1849, by John Boot. After his father’s death in 1860, Jesse Boot, aged 10, helped his mother run the family’s herbal medicine shop in Nottingham, which was incorporated as Boot and Co. Ltd in 1883, becoming Boots Pure Drug Company Ltd in 1888. In 1920, Jesse Boot sold the company to the American United Drug Company.
